Women’s Soccer
Women’s soccer heads into playoffs as the No. 6 seed and will host No. 11 Irvine Valley on Saturday, Nov. 22 at 2:00 pm at Ray Haas field. The two teams split this season with Cypress winning game one 3-0 and IVC winning game two 1-0. The Chargers finished second in a very competitive Orange Empire Conference. Their stingy defense allowed just 10 goals all season.

Women’s Volleyball
The volleyball playoff bracket will be announced on Sunday, but the Chargers will most likely host a first round game on Tuesday, Nov. 25 (6:00 pm or 7:00 pm start). Cypress and Golden West each ended the season with an identical conference record of 10-4, tying for second-place. Overall, the Chargers are 19-4 on the season. Basketball Season is Here
With the fall sports winding down, basketball season is ramping up and the 5-1 Lady Chargers will host Mt. SAC in their home opener on Friday, Nov. 21 at 6:00 pm. The game is a rematch of last year’s CCCAA playoff game which Mt. SAC won 80-62. The Mounties are ranked No. 1 in the south region, while Cypress is ranked No. 15. The women are off to a hot start having just won the Merced Tournament thanks in part to defeating the No. 1 team in the state, Fresno.

Men’s basketball is also underway. First year head coach Drew Alhadeff starts off the season with six road games and three road tournaments before the team’s home opener on January 9 versus Riverside at 7:00 pm. That game will be part of a doubleheader with the women, which tips off at 5:00 pm.
